Trying to deploy SUS client through GP... Package
installs fine to machines that need the client. However
for machines that don't need it (e.g. post w2k/sp2 and
xp/sp1), GP tries to install the app unsuccessfully every
time the machine boots. This creates some very slow
network logons for folks on the WAN. Here's the error I
get (one of many in the client app log):

Obviously this is to be expected because the client is not
needed on these newer machines so the install fails. But
is there a way that I can change the MSI or application of
the GP so that it won't try to load the package on every
startup if it fails the first time? It's clogging up our
WAN.. TIA, Chuck

You could move to newer SPs into their own OU. This would
not solve the issue but it would stop the GP from trying
to apply WU when it does not need to.
